'Possible' PSA FOR 2025 G82 Orders: Tire/Wheel Changes for 2025 G82
I hope this helps some of you with pending or forthcoming '25 G82 orders - didn't see this mentioned elsewhere and thought it was an important call out. I have an order in (112 status) and had originally spec'd the Black 826M wheels, but decided to contact my dealer this weekend to switch to the 826M bi-colors. When referencing the 2025 order guide to ensure I provided my dealer with the precise code for the wheels, I noticed the following for the 1st time --- both the 825M Silver (1WL) AND the 826M Black (1U0) are listed as having 'mixed tires' instead of 'performance tires' like all of the other options. Per the 2024 order guide ALL wheels prior to the LCI came with performance tires, so this would be a switch for 2025.
I checked the online build configurator on the bmwusa.com site and it doesn't quite match the order guide info --- like the order guide, it shows the 825M silver wheels as coming with 'mixed tires', but shows the 826 Black wheels with 'performance tires which is different than the order guide. I have copied/pasted the wheel information from the 2025 G82 order guide at the end of this message for reference. Bottom line - if you are ordering a 2025 G82 with either 825M Silver OR 826M Black wheels, you 'may' not be getting performance tires - you may want to confirm with your dealer before your order is finalized. EDITED NOTE: Others have stated that 'mixed' = 'performance' so this may be a non-issue. ~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~ Wheels: 18"/19" M Double-spoke Orbit Grey Wheels, Style 824M with Performance Non RFT Code: 1T5 Style: 824M 19"/20" M Double-spoke Bi-color Wheels, Style 825M with Performance Non RFT Code: 1T6 Style: 825M 19"/20" M Double-spoke Bi-color Alloy Wheels, Style 826M with Performance Tires Code: 1T8 Style: 826M 19"/20" M forged wheels Double-spoke style 826 M Black with mixed tires Code: 1U0 Style: 826M 19"/20" M forged wheels Double-spoke style 825 M Silver with mixed tires Code: 1WL Style: 825M

There is no actual change, In BMW terms “mixed” just means staggered widths and they are using the label inconsistently on the configurator.
